Film and Script Parallels

While watching the film Rabbit Proof Fence for the second time I noticed few parallels, but at the same time watching it for the second time i got to see all the smaller details. I studied Australia last year in English and learned much about the history between the Native Australians and the English who colonized.

Watching the film this time for scenery and details I noticed things i missed when watching it or content, such as the stark difference of the dry cracked earth in the scenes with Natives and the very dark shady proper indoor scenes with the English. Specifically the scene when Neville is showing the slides to the English women who are sitting in summer dresses and hats drinking afternoon tea while at the same time a native women is loosing her children in order to “phase out” the color of their skin and educated them on the ways of the white civilization.

It was helpful to see a visual representation of the class differences between the majors, captains, and Governor types in the film, especially since they are all intermixed in the script. THe way the English talked to the Natives in this film also paints a very clear picture as to how the prisoners would have been treated during the play Our Countries Good.
